One of the must-visit attractions in Durban is the uShaka Marine World, a marine theme park that promises visitors both fun and educational experiences with marine life. As visitors step into uShaka Marine World, they find themselves immediately transported into a world of wonder and excitement. The park serves as home to a remarkable variety of marine animals, including dolphins, seals, penguins, and even sharks – though thankfully, the sharks are safely contained behind glass, sparing visitors the sort of close encounter that would make for a rather different kind of travel story entirely.

Guests have the opportunity to witness captivating dolphin and seal shows, performances that somehow manage to be both charming and slightly surreal. In addition to the marine life, uShaka Marine World also boasts a water park with thrilling slides and rides designed for visitors of all ages. For those visitors looking to learn more about marine conservation, uShaka Marine World offers educational programs and interactive exhibits that highlight the importance of protecting our oceans and the creatures that call them home. It’s a wonderful opportunity for guests to not only have fun but also gain a deeper understanding of the marine world and the ongoing efforts to preserve it.

To make the most of a visit to uShaka Marine World, travelers would be wise to plan ahead and arrive early to avoid the crowds. There’s something to be said for experiencing marine wonders without having to peer around someone else’s enthusiastic selfie session. Visitors should consider purchasing a combo ticket that includes access to both the marine park and the water park, ensuring they can experience all that this incredible destination has to offer without the administrative hassle of multiple purchases.

The practical advice extends beyond ticketing, of course. Comfortable walking shoes, plenty of sunscreen, and a waterproof bag for electronics are essential. It’s also worth noting that the South African sun can be surprisingly intense, even when one is distracted by performing dolphins.
